Job Description:
About the Role:

We are seeking a Quality Assurance Supervisor for our Manawa, WI facility, a leading manufacturer of dry blend products. In this role, you will lead the execution of quality assurance programs that support product quality, food safety, and sanitation while ensuring compliance with company standards and regulatory requirements. The position provides leadership to the quality team, oversees scheduling and training activities, offers technical guidance, and drives the effective management of quality systems, audits, investigations, and continuous improvement initiatives.

You'll add value to this role by performing various functions including, but not limited to:
  • Supervise and develop the Quality Assurance team and ensure scheduling needs are met.
  • Provide leadership and technical assistance to help resolve quality-related problems.
  • Oversee, implement, and maintain QA programs, including Formula Control, Allergen Control, Non-Conforming Products, Recalls, Food Safety Plans, and pest control systems.
  • Define and enforce laboratory practices and quality policies.
  • Ensure compliance with company and governmental sanitation regulations.
  • Collaborate with R&D to improve product quality and cost-effectiveness, support product changes, and oversee plant testing.
  • Monitor raw material compliance and manage supplier communications.
  • Provide quality and food safety training for employees at all levels.
  • Conduct GMP and sanitation audits and summarize technical data to identify trends and corrective actions.
  • Support quality systems and initiatives such as SPC, SQF, and continuous improvement processes.
  • Lead efforts to resolve quality-related issues, including customer complaints, product holds, and incidents.
  • Maintain and oversee food safety regulatory programs.
  • Serve as the plant liaison for regulatory authorities, including governmental agencies and third-party auditors.
  • Analyze and interpret microbiological results and initiate corrective actions.
  • Lead and collaborate with other departments on continuous improvement initiatives to enhance efficiency, quality, and cost-effectiveness.
